logo

Output 99dbeeed18298985c629520845f33789b3e2b25dfb03e613352cb80451444e29:7

value
188497651
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b88b3a3b750e348ccd438b8d59c601875ee38e8 OP_EQUAL
address
3BVbzGhH9gx49gouMT7aDWMYtaDaPymPx4
transaction
99dbeeed18298985c629520845f33789b3e2b25dfb03e613352cb80451444e29